質問
- WEBページからデータベースのデータを取り出す
-
本文:
ネットオウルでECサイトを作ろうと作業しています。
ネットオウルを使う前にxamppで作業していました。
xamppの時はPHPでプログラムを書いて
ブラウザにレコードの内容を表示できていたのですが、
ネットオウルのPHPとMySQLを使うようになってからは
PHPでプログラムを書いてもPHPとMySQLは接続できているようなのですが、ブラウザにレコードの内容が表示されません。
なにかわかる方はいませんか?
アドバイスを頂きたいです。
よろしくお願いいたします。
以下は商品一覧のページを作るときのプログラムの一部です。
商品をテーブルからすべて取り出して表示させようとしています。
$sql='SELECT id,商品名,価格 FROM 在庫 WHERE 1';
$s=$dbh->prepare($sql);
$s->execute();
$dbh=null;
while(true)
{
$rec=$s->fetch(PDO::FETCH_ASSOC);
if($rec==false)
{
break;
}
print '<a href="shop_product.php? monoid='.$rec['id'].'">';
print $rec['商品名'].'--';
print $rec['価格'].'円';
print '</a>';
print '<br />';
} - 緊急度:緊急投稿者:ふるふるふるさん投稿時間:2015/09/16 12:17
回答 No.3900
-
本文:
平素はネットオウルをご利用いただき誠にありがとうございます。
ネットオウル運営チームです。
本ご質問は一定期間新たな回答がなかったため
運営チームで締め切らせていただきました。
■質問の締め切りについて
Q&A掲示板はユーザー様同士の交流掲示板です。
回答がもらえた場合、回答者へお礼コメントをしましょう。
問題が解決した際にはベストアンサーを選び、
質問を締め切ってください。
■再度のご質問について
ご質問が未解決の場合、「ワンポイント!」を参考に、
再度質問してみてください。
【ワンポイント!】
メールやFTPの設定がうまくいかない場合、
ネットオウルIDやサーバーIDなどのお客様情報を公開しない範囲で、
現在の設定内容を出来るだけ詳しく書いてみましょう。
設定内容のミスを指摘してもらえるかもしれません。
エラーが出てうまくいかない場合、
エラーメッセージの内容を書いてみましょう。
エラーメッセージにはエラー原因が詳しく書かれていることが多く、
問題の解決につながる回答が得られるかもしれません。
■ベストアンサーについて
ご質問の締め切りに際して、運営チームにて
ベストアンサーを選んでおります。
※ベストアンサーの回答者様には通常と同様のポイントが
付与されています。
--ネットオウル運営チーム-- - 投稿者:ネットオウル運営 投稿時間:2015/09/30 15:50
回答 No.3854
この回答がベストアンサーです
>PHPでプログラムを書いてもPHPとMySQLは接続できているようなのですが
まずは、確実に接続できていることを確認すべきでは?
あまり、ありえない話ですが、
ネットオウルの場合、
接続先がlocalhostだとつながらないですが、そのあたりは大丈夫ですか?
あと、PHPのエラーメッセージを見るのも・・・。
質問者からのコメント
回答ありがとうございます!
ファイルはffftpでアップロードしているのですが大丈夫でしょうか?